The IELTS Examination: A Brief Overview
Before delving into the problem of purchasing IELTS certificates, it is necessary to understand the nature of the test itself. IELTS is jointly handled by the British Council, IDP: IELTS Australia, and Cambridge Assessment English. The test is developed to examine the language abilities of non-native English speakers in four crucial locations: listening, reading, writing, and speaking. It is readily available in 2 formats: Academic, which appropriates for those using to higher education or professional organizations, and General Training, which is more suited for those migrating to English-speaking nations for work experience or training programs.
The IELTS test is rigorous and needs candidates to show their ability to understand, interact, and utilize English efficiently in numerous contexts. The test is usually carried out over one day, and results are typically offered within 13 days. The IELTS score stands for 2 years, after which candidates might require to retake the test to show their continued efficiency.
